The difference in treatment is whether or not the ptl is taken, right? So the real question is when calling apply_to_pte_range() for efi_mm, is there already a higher level serialization mechanism that prevents racy accesses? For init_mm, I think this is handled implicitly because there is no way for user space to cause apply_to_pte_range() for an arbitrary piece of kernel memory.
